Analysis
In 2024, closed shrubland — burned area in Zambia stood at 4,064 ha.
That represents a change of down 3.1% on the previous year and down 75.0% over ten years.
Over the whole period, closed shrubland — burned area in Zambia peaked at 154,115 ha in 1998 and was at its lowest, 3,508 ha, in 2022.
Zambia ranks 11th of 219 countries on this measure, in the top 10%.
The series is highly variable year to year, so single readings are best treated with caution.

About this data
The FAOSTAT domain on Emissions from Fires consists of estimates of methane (CH4), nitrous oxide (N2O) and carbon dioxide (CO2) emissions generated from biomass burning in a range of vegetation types and from fires in organic soils.
